View through the Google Password Menu

Owners of devices using pure Android or sync with a Google account can find saved passwords in a special manager.This feature is available on Xiaomi phones if sync with the search giant's cloud is enabled. The data is stored in encrypted form and is only available after authorization.

To get to the storage, you need to open your phone's settings and find the security or account section, and depending on the firmware version, the path may vary slightly, but the logic remains the same: the system collects all the stored credentials in one place for easy management.

Algorithm for data search:

  • πŸ” Go to Settings. β†’ Google.
  • πŸ‘€ Click on the Manage Google Account button.
  • πŸ—‚ Select the Security tab and scroll down to the password manager item.
  • πŸ“Ά In the list, find the name of your Wi-Fi network and click on it.

Once you have verified your identity (pIN or face), you will see your username and password. Next to the password field is usually an eye icon, clicking on which makes the characters visible, which is a reliable way, since the data is protected by two-factor authentication of your account.

Enter the router’s web interface from the phone

If standard browsing methods on the phone do not work, or you need to find out the password for another device, you can go to the settings of the router itself. LAN-cable.

You'll need the default gateway address, most commonly 192.168.0.1 or 192.168.1.1, but the exact address is on the sticker at the bottom of the router. IP-address to the address bar of the browser (Chrome, Mi Browser), you will be taken to the authorization page.

You'll need data to log in to the admin panel here. It's often admin/admin by default, but if you've changed it before, use your data. If your password is lost, you'll have to reset the router with the Reset button.

Router brandEntrance addressLogin by defaultPassword default
Xiaomi / Mi Routermiwifi.com / 192.168.31.1admin(Not or listed at bottom)
TP-Linktplinkwifi.net / 192.168.0.1adminadmin
ASUSrouter.asus.com / 192.168.1.1adminadmin
Keeneticmy.keenetic.net / 192.168.1.1adminadmin

Once you've signed in, find the Wireless or Wireless section, and there's a Wireless Password or PSK password that will show you the current key, and you can not only look at it, but also replace it with a more complex one, and then remember to save the settings with the Save button.

Third-party applications and Root rights

There is a category of applications, such as WiFi Password Viewer, that promise to show all saved passwords, but they depend on the presence of Root rights on the device. Without them, the app will show only stars or empty fields, as Android blocks access to the system file. wpa_supplicant.conf.

Getting Root rights on modern Xiaomi smartphones is a complex and risky process, requiring unlocking the bootloader, which is officially only possible after waiting for 7 days (sometimes longer) and submitting an application, and also completely erasing all data from the phone.

Consequences of obtaining superuser rights:

  • ❌ Resetting all phone data and settings to factory.
  • πŸ”’ Termination of banking applications and services with high security (Google Pay, Mir Pay).
  • ⚠ Loss of warranty on the device.
  • πŸ“‰ Possible reduction of overall system stability.

Considering that the standard methods (QR-Google code and account) work on 95% of devices without unnecessary manipulation, obtaining Root rights solely for the sake of viewing a Wi-Fi password is inappropriate, the risks to personal data security and loss of smartphone functionality outweigh the benefits of a single application.

Another common problem is the forgotten password from the router's admin panel, if you've changed it before. If the standard admin/admin pair doesn't fit and you don't remember your data, only a complete router reset will help. There's a small Reset hole on the device's case.

Instructions for complete resetting of the router:

  • πŸ”Œ Turn the router on and wait for the load.
  • πŸ“Ž Press the Reset button with a thin object (clip) and hold it. 10-15 seconds.
  • πŸ’‘ Indicators should blink, which signals a return to factory settings.
  • πŸ” Configure the network again using data from the sticker at the bottom of the device.

Can I see the Wi-Fi password if my phone is not connected to the network?
No, to look through the password QR-The code or settings of the phone are necessary for the device to be connected to the network or at least previously stored this data. If the network is deleted from memory, you can only see the password through the router or other connected device.
Is it safe to use Wi-Fi hacking apps?
Most of these applications contain viruses, miners, or steal your personal data, and you can legally only access your password from your network or network you have access to using the methods described above.
